Unit 1 WWII Vocab
| Question | Answer |
|---|---|
| History 10 Kosloski Unit 1 World War II Vocab | |
| Nazism | Political philosophy based on extreme national racism and militaristic expansion. |
| Totalitarian | Characteristic of a political system. Government has control over citizen's lives. |
| Atlantic Charter | 1941 declaration of principles in which U.S. and Great Britain set forth goals. |
| Fascism | Political philosophy that advocates a strong, centralized government. |
| Lend-Lease Act | passed in 1941. Allowed U.S. to ship arms and other supplies w/o payment. |
| Allies | Group of nations that opposed Axis powers. |
| Appeasement | Granting of concessions to a hostile power to keep peace. |
| Blitzkrieg | Sudden, massive attack. |
| Neutrality Acts | Series of laws in 1935 and 1936. Prevent U.S. arms sales and loans. |
| Axis Powers | Group of nations that opposed Allies in WWII. |
| Nonaggression | Agreement which two nations promise not to go to war with each other. |
